PERMITTING & ENVIRONMENTAL MANAGER

EN IT
Employment Information

The candidate will act as the strategic and operational lead for Permitting, Land Assembly and related technical & environmental management project located in province of Bergamo.

He/She will plan, lead and manage the permitting inputs, applications and renewals also the stakeholder engagement strategies from the current stage of project exploration and development through to construction and production and define optimal strategies in relation to

Political/Regulatory approach, permitting documentation and stakeholder engagement.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Develop engagement strategies and be the key liaison and with all external stakeholders at a State, Regional, Provincial, National Park, Municipal and Community level to support successful development of projects.
  • Manage and lead all permitting schedules in relation to land and environmental workstreams, ensuring effective project delivery to defined budgets and timeline.
  • Identify, manage, mitigate, and report on related permitting risks and manage permitting related public relations initiatives to mitigate risks and promote Company initiatives, including public affairs advisors, PR agencies, media, newspapers, and social media content providers. Also, work in conjunction with the Community Relations function to guarantee consistent messaging and actions.
  • Define scopes of work, and run tendering processes to engage required advisors related to legal, land, environment and permitting processes.
  • Interface with the Engineering team to provide necessary design & engineering outcomes to be included in permit applications in an accurate and timely manner
  • Prepare/assist preparation of licence and permitting applications and ensure adequate quality and compliance with requirements.
  • In conjunction with Company consultants, monitor government policies, laws & regulation changes and market trends related to the project development, communicate, and apply key takeaways to project and business strategies. Influence on regulatory discussions on behalf of the company
  • Negotiate the conditions of environmental offsets and compensations to stakeholders including landowners, the community, National Parks and Municipalities.
  • Develop all activities under the strictest observance of Safety and Environmental rules and procedures.
  • Manage compliance with legal and regulatory requirements through processes and procedures, including environmental monitoring, data gathering, processing, and compliance reports.
